- Also, you can consider moving ?:\OS2\APPS to another drive and then changing
- all of your references in CONFIG.SYS to the new location.
-
- That's the nice thing about WPS that didn't happen before. If you use the
- Drives object to move directories, all of your program reference objects get
- updated too.
